Abdominal pain: It could be just gas/stool but if you are having serious pain----you need to have it evaluated at the ER---retrocaecal apppendix or colitis or gall bladder disease will also give you these symptoms---good luck :)

Many possibilities;: given right abdomen location, intestinal, small/large bowel, spasms, colic,, likely; constipation a possible component. This is also c/w with the gas & especially the nausea. Keep in mind that bowel function routinely powerfully influenced by emotional issues; e.g. "intestinal butterflies' before a challenge such as an important test judged ill prepared for. Face issues, get active, ?laxative.
